Output 662dfd49976a6779136341a49156b5ad3343aefd727350337e3d5191b9d0c30a:9

value
26096286
script pubkey
OP_0 OP_PUSHBYTES_20 27b58f525daca5502712d68287c852ee91c545c0
address
ltc1qy76c75ja4jj4qfcj66pg0jzja6gu23wqw8mdex
transaction
662dfd49976a6779136341a49156b5ad3343aefd727350337e3d5191b9d0c30a
spent
true